prepare full Wikipedia 2003-05-16 ingest: cur + old (revisions)

The 2003-05-16 archive ships three files:
  20030516_cur_tablesql.bz2   82 MB  current snapshot (single revision/page)
  old_tablesqlbz2.1          640 MiB \
  old_tablesqlbz2.2          252 MiB / split halves of old (full revision
                                       history). Concatenate before bzcat.

Generalize the parser:
  WikipediaSqlDump(table='cur'|'old')  — shared statement parser, single
                                         column-position contract for the
                                         first 4 fields (id/ns/title/text)
  WikipediaCurDump  — back-compat wrapper, table='cur'
  WikipediaOldDump  — new, table='old'; old has no is_redirect, every
                      revision is real

Old rows surface old_id and old_timestamp via Document.extra so a
downstream pass can sort revisions chronologically before re-ingesting
through the supersedes-edge path.

Makefile gains:
  fetch-cur / fetch-old / fetch (both)
  ingest-cur / ingest-old / ingest (cur default)
  WP_OLD target concatenates the two split parts
CLI ingest --source now accepts wikipedia_cur or wikipedia_old.

Smoke (real dump): 5 revisions of "AtlasShrugged/Companies" yielded
correctly with old_id=2..10, timestamps from January 2002.
